Dec 13, 2016Nicolai Mojo Geometron in LONG full spec new photos
$2900 GBPThis needs no introduction!
Full on spec:
Fox 36 factory @ 170mm
Fox X2 shock @ 155mm, recently rebuilt under warranty by Mojo
Easton arc 30's with Hope pro 4 built using stainless spokes
Maxxis high roller 2's front and rear, front is a dual compound, both exo and set up tubeless
Hope 35mm stem
Renthal 780mm alloy bars
Ergon grips
SRAM guide rs brakes
SRAM X1 11 speed transmission. 32 tooth blackspire with a 10-42 rear cassette
Reverb stealth post 125mm drop
Fizik gobi saddle
One up top guide
Frame is a long which fits me like a glove with the 35mm stem and I'm around 5'10"
The bike rides perfectly and, well I'm not going to sit here and tell you how good these are as you've probably read that elsewhere anyway! Condition is sweet.
